#SaturdayMorningHustle – It's the simplest of all social norms: Don't steal other people's things. This includes creative ideas and content. Not just word-for-word copy and paste style plagiarism but lifting ideas, styles and execution is just wrong. No one appreciates this. ⠀ ⠀ The internet and social media have presented all of us an opportunity to connect with others and communicate in new and interesting ways. The only rule is to be yourself. Don't build your brand on someone else's concept. Authentic audience development is the only way to create something valuable and sustainable. Shortcuts and unethical behavior is the exact opposite. ⠀ ⠀ You don't have to be the most interesting person on the planet to have an audience, you just have to be your authentic self. The key to success? Developing an attitude of always giving without expectations. Be known as a trusted partner who provides value. Collaborate and help as many people as possible, without first thinking about profit and personal gain. When it comes time to get paid what you're worth, you can feel confident in asking for your due. Give more than you take. Orient yourself to serve others, and people will always want to do business with you. Long money is smart money. Let's talk about it.⠀

In sports, you run drills at practice. Doing the same skill set over and over until you become a master. In music, you play the same piece as many times as necessary to get it right. The same ideas can apply to business. You need to challenge yourself with drills designed to make you think, work on your process and continually improve. This is "extra" work outside what you do on a regular basis, but intentionally just for you to utilize for improvement. Prepare, practice and improve your process just like a pro athlete in the film room after every game, the gym working on conditioning and running individual and team drills between games.⠀
